Must-Read Books for Veterinary Assistants: Tips and Resources

Introduction: Veterinary assistants play a crucial role in the daily operations of a veterinary clinic or hospital. Their dedication and knowledge help ensure the well-being and care of animals. Whether you are a new veterinary assistant looking to enhance your skills or an experienced one seeking to stay up-to-date with the latest advancements in animal health, this blog post will introduce you to some must-read books that serve as valuable resources in the field of veterinary medicine. 1. "Tasks for the Veterinary Assistant" by Paula Pattengale: This comprehensive guide covers a wide range of topics, including patient care, client communication, medical records, laboratory procedures, and surgical assistance. It provides step-by-step instructions and detailed explanations, making it an invaluable resource for veterinary assistants at all levels of experience. 2. "Clinical Textbook for Veterinary Technicians" by Dennis M. McCurnin and Joanna M. Bassert: Though primarily targeted towards veterinary technicians, this textbook offers a wealth of information that can benefit veterinary assistants as well. It covers anatomy, physiology, pharmacology, radiology, and other essential topics. This book is an excellent resource for veterinary assistants seeking a deeper understanding of animal health and medical procedures. 3. "Ears, Eyes, Nose, and Throat Disorders in Dogs and Cats" by Richard G. Harvey: Specializing in a particular area can bolster your expertise as a veterinary assistant. This book focuses on common disorders affecting the ears, eyes, nose, and throat of dogs and cats. It delves into the diagnosis, treatment, and management of such conditions, providing practical insights to assist veterinary assistants in their daily work. 4. "The Merck Veterinary Manual" edited by Susan E. Aiello and Michael A. Moses: Considered a staple in the veterinary field, this manual provides comprehensive and up-to-date information on various animal diseases, diagnostic procedures, and treatment protocols. The book covers a wide range of species, making it a valuable resource for veterinary assistants working with different types of animals. 5. "Fear Free: Transforming the Way We Think about, Handle, and Train Our Animals" by Marty Becker, Lisa Radosta, and Mikkel Becker: Creating a stress-free environment for animals is crucial for their well-being. This book introduces the Fear Free approach, which aims to minimize fear, anxiety, and stress during veterinary visits. By implementing Fear Free techniques, veterinary assistants can make a significant difference in the overall experience of animals and their owners. Conclusion: As a veterinary assistant, continuous learning and staying updated with the latest developments in animal health are essential. These carefully selected books provide a wealth of knowledge and resources for veterinary assistants striving to enhance their skills, expand their expertise, and provide exceptional care to the animals they serve. Investing time in reading these valuable resources will undoubtedly contribute to your professional growth and satisfaction in the field of veterinary medicine.
